When it comes to choosing the best insect repellent for your skin, you need to consider effectiveness, skin sensitivity, and other personal preferences. If you're looking for reliable protection, DEET-based sprays are your best bet, but if you're not a fan of the smell, go for options that are picaridin-based. We also included several natural bug repellents for those who prefer ones containing essential oils that are a little more eco-friendly. We even found a bug spray that works on fabrics, so you don't have to spray on your skin directly.
